Principal Financial Group Inc. lowered its holdings in F5, Inc. (NASDAQ:FFIV – Free Report) by 4.9% during the first quarter, according to the company in its most recent Form 13F filing with the SEC. The institutional investor owned 79,186 shares of the network technology company’s stock after selling 4,111 shares during the quarter. Principal Financial Group Inc. owned about 0.14% of F5 worth $22,911,000 as of its most recent filing with the SEC.

About F5
F5 Inc (NASDAQ:FFIV) specializes in application services and delivery networking, helping organizations ensure the availability, performance and security of their applications. The company’s core offerings include advanced load balancing, traffic management and application security solutions designed to optimize user experiences and protect against threats such as distributed denial-of-service (DDoS) attacks and web application exploits.
At the heart of F5’s product portfolio is the BIG-IP platform, which provides a suite of software modules for local and global traffic management, secure web application firewalling and DNS service delivery.
